What Are Freestyle Trap Beats?

To find out the significance of freestyle trap beats, it's important to initially break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In straightforward terms, a freestyle beat is an instrumental track that is designed for artists to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written lyrics or melodies. It's meant to inspire off-the-cuff efficiencies, urging rap artists to supply spontaneous and often a lot more raw, heated verses.

A freestyle type beat varies somewhat from a routine instrumental in that it's structured in a way that offers musicians space to breathe. These beats frequently have fewer melodic aspects, leaving area for intricate circulations and effective wordplay. They're likewise generally more recurring than standard tune instrumentals, ensuring that the rap artist or singer can easily locate their groove and ride the beat without obtaining lost in intricate plans.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the branch of freestyle beats, there is a certain subset referred to as freestyle trap beat. Trap music, stemming from the southern United States, is characterized by bulky use of 808 bass drums, quick hi-hat patterns, and dark, moody melodies. It's a audio that has grown in appeal over the years, turning into one of one of the most prominent styles in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ature components and fuse them with the liberty and flexibility of freestyle beats, leading to a strong mix. These beats are best for musicians aiming to bring energy and aggression to their verses while still preserving the freedom to check out different flows and styles.

DaBaby Type Beat: A Modern Freestyle Symbol

Among the many variations of freestyle trap beats, the DaBaby type beat has become one of the most popular. DaBaby type beats are influenced by the signature sound of the North Carolina rapper DaBaby, known for his rapid-fire delivery, catchy hooks, and compelling manufacturing. These beats typically include rapid paces, punchy 808s, and minimalistic yet aggressive melodies, making them ideal for high-energy freestyle performances.

Why DaBaby Type Beats Work So perfect for Freestyles

1. Rapid Paces: The quick pace of a DaBaby type beat encourages rap artists to supply speedy flows, requiring them to assume on their feet and press their lyrical limits.
2. Easy Yet Catchy Tunes: Unlike some trap beats that can be excessively complex, DaBaby type beats are frequently built around straightforward, recurring melodies that leave area for the rap artist's vocals to shine.
3. Hard-Hitting Drums: The hostile percussion in these beats adds an component of seriousness, driving the musician to match the beat's strength with their lyrics.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is get more info an instrumental that music producers provide absolutely free use, usually for non-commercial objectives. While the beats can be made use of for trials, freestyles, and social media content, artists typically need to shop a certificate if they intend to launch the tune readily (i.e., on streaming systems or offer for sale).

This version has been a game-changer, permitting young artists to try out their sound, practice their freestyling, and develop an online presence without having to fret about production expenses.

How to Choose the Perfect Freestyle Trap Beat.

With many choices available, going for the best freestyle trap beat can really feel confusing. Here are some crucial factors to take into consideration when searching for the ideal beat:.

1. The Speed

The Bpm (Beats per Minute) of a beat will certainly identify the total feel of your freestyle. Freestyle type beats with rapid tempos are ideal for high-energy performances, while slower tempos provide you even more space to discover various circulations and lyrical motifs. Consider your design and exactly how comfortable you are freestyling at various speeds before selecting a beat.

2. Complexity.

Some beats are a lot more complex than others, featuring a wide variety of sounds, melodies, and shifts. While complex beats can add exhilaration to a track, they may additionally make it harder to freestyle over. Simpler freestyle beats are often much easier to collaborate with, as they offer a empty canvas for your lyrics.

3. Mood and Character.

The feeling of the beat must match the message or energy you want to communicate. Freestyle trap beats usually have dark, moody hints, yet there are additionally extra uplifting or ariose alternatives readily available. Listen to a selection of beats and choose one that resonates with your artistic vision.

4. Knowledge with the Sound.

Particular sorts of beats, like the DaBaby type beat, are designed to accommodate certain circulations and rap styles. If you fit rapping over quick, hard-hitting instrumentals, this may be the best option for you. Nevertheless, if you choose a even more laid-back technique, try to find a cost-free type beat or freestyle beat with a slower, extra loosened up ambiance.
